Electricity generation in Switzerland in 2025 — 65.02 TWh. Ranked 42 in the world out of 91. Since 2000, the indicator has fallen by 1.7%.

About the indicator

Gross electricity generation from all sources over the year, in terawatt-hours. One terawatt-hour is a billion kilowatt-hours, roughly the annual consumption of three hundred thousand European households. The indicator answers the question of scale, while the shares of sources answer the question of composition, and the two should not be confused: France has a higher nuclear share than the United States, yet generates half as much electricity at nuclear plants. This is the series that serves as the weight when world and regional source shares are computed: percentages cannot be added up without it.

Important: Gross generation, before deducting the plants' own use and network losses; demand is therefore lower than generation by the amount of the losses, with an adjustment for imports. The series starts in 2000.

Source: Yearly Electricity Data (Ember), license CC BY 4.0.
